Calculate Material Prices

Estimating project expenses is a crucial step in planning a effective landscape makeover. Homeowners should start by listing all wanted elements, such as plants, hardscapes, and lighting. Researching local suppliers can provide insights into costs and availability. It's vital to account for additional costs, including soil, mulch, and tools, which can significantly impact the overall budget. Furthermore, incorporating a contingency fund of 10-20% allows for unexpected expenses that may arise during the project. By thoroughly computing these costs, homeowners can guarantee they remain within their financial limits while achieving their intended outdoor space. Speaking to landscape professionals can also offer expert advice in making well-considered material choices that align with budget constraints.

Important Care Recommendations for Your New Landscape Design

Proper preservation is essential for any new landscape design to prosper and preserve its beauty. Regular watering is critical, especially during the initial growth phase; establishing root systems requires consistent moisture. Laying mulch around plants helps retain soil moisture, minimize weeds, and control temperature.

Pruning must be done throughout the year to promote robust growth and take out any withered or infected branches. Feeding, suited to the particular requirements of plants, boosts access to nutrients and supports brilliant flowers.

Unwanted plant management is necessary; regular checking and elimination prevent plants competing for nutrients. Additionally, observing for infestations ensures quick intervention, safeguarding plant health.

Seasonal clean-ups, including leaf removal and clearing debris, preserve aesthetics and avoid mold growth. Finally, soil health should be assessed regularly, with amendments made as necessary to ensure optimal cultivation environment. By following these upkeep guidelines, property owners can maintain the integrity and charm of their outdoor landscaping.

What Resources Are Best for Sustainable Landscaping?

Reclaimed materials, native plants, permeable pavers, and organic mulches are excellent for sustainable landscaping. These options boost biodiversity, lower water usage, and minimize discarded items, establishing eco-friendly spaces that prosper with minimal maintenance.

What Duration Should You Expect for a Standard Landscape Project?

A typical landscape project can take anywhere from a few days to several weeks, depending on the job's intricacy, size, and the particular elements being added, such as plants, hardscapes, or irrigation systems.

Can Landscape Design Boost My Property Value?

Yes, landscape design can significantly boost property value. Thoughtfully designed exterior areas improve visual attractiveness, improve functionality, and appeal to prospective purchasers, ultimately leading to higher market prices and a better ROI for homeowners.

What Plants Are the Most Beloved for Local Climates?

The most popular vegetation for local weather patterns typically include native plants, drought-resistant selections, and perennials. These selections enhance biodiversity, require less care, and flourish in their respective habitats, rendering them perfect for eco-conscious garden planning.

How Do I Prepare My Yard Before the Landscaping Starts?

To prepare the yard before landscaping, one should clear debris, assess soil quality, remove weeds, and mark desired features. Ensuring proper drainage and measuring spaces for plants and hardscapes will facilitate a smoother installation process.
